About Michael Puesken
Michael Puesken is a scholar working on Radiology, Nuclear Medicine and Imaging, Pulmonary and Respiratory Medicine and Hepatology, having authored 31 papers that have together received 428 indexed citations. Recurring topics across this work include Radiomics and Machine Learning in Medical Imaging (11 papers), Medical Imaging Techniques and Applications (10 papers) and Lung Cancer Diagnosis and Treatment (7 papers). The work is most often cited by research in Radiology, Nuclear Medicine and Imaging (225 citations), Pulmonary and Respiratory Medicine (115 citations) and Biomedical Engineering (150 citations). Michael Puesken has collaborated with scholars based in Germany, Switzerland and United States. Frequent co-authors include Walter Heindel, Johannes Weßling, David Maintz, Boris Buerke, Harald Seifarth, Matthias Weckesser, Thorsten Persigehl, Carola Heneweer, Holger Grüll and Sin Yuin Yeo. Their work appears in journals such as American Journal of Roentgenology, European Radiology and Investigative Radiology.
